2015-02-01 Thread Manuel López-Ibáñez
Someone already did, and it is called journald: http://0pointer.net/blog/projects/journalctl.html Recent versions of gdm, kdm and dbus already use the journald by default to replace .xsession-errors, and thus avoid all these problems. I guess we only have to wait for Ubuntu to catch up to
